Enterprise Manufacturing Intelligence (EMI) for Real-Time Production Control

In today's dynamic manufacturing landscape, real-time production control is essential to optimize efficiency and maximize profitability. Adopting a robust MES software solution provides manufacturers with the tools essential to monitor production processes in real time, enabling proactive decision-making and streamlined operations.

MES software links various systems, comprising shop floor equipment, sensors, enterprise resource planning (ERP) systems, and supervisory control and data acquisition (SCADA) systems. This integrated view of production data allows manufacturers to derive valuable insights into performance, identify bottlenecks, and deploy corrective actions in a timely manner.

Furthermore, MES software facilitates live process monitoring, enabling operators to modify production parameters as demanded to maintain optimal levels. This adaptive approach ensures consistent product quality and minimizes deviations from specifications.

By providing a centralized platform for data collection, analysis, and visualization, MES software empowers manufacturers to improve overall operational efficiency, reduce costs, and fortify their competitive advantage in the market.
